Can you drink energy drinks in early pregnancy?
Can you drink energy drinks in early pregnancy? Energy drinks are not recommended during pregnancy as they may contain high levels of caffeine, and other ingredients not recommended for pregnant women. Why does Aeneas have to go to the underworld?
Why does Aeneas have to go to the underworld? Like Odysseus, Aeneas has a dead companion to bury, but unlike his predecessor, Aeneas must bury him before proceeding to the Underworld because the death has contaminated Aeneas’ fleet (totamque incestat funere classem). How common is hemophilia in dogs?
How common is hemophilia in dogs? Most commonly, when Hemophilia A is expressed in a line of dogs, it is passed along when asymptomatic females breed with normal males.
